Title :
Driving More Efficiently - The Use of Inter-Vehicle Communication to Predict a Future Velocity Profile

Abstract :
Fuel-efficient driving is difficult in unknown or complex environments. To aid the driver with this task, we present a novel method of tactical route optimization by calculating a short-term fuel-reduced velocity profile. This profile is based on knowledge of location-dependent velocity profiles that are collected by the vehicles over time and shared with other vehicles. To determine a fuel-efficient velocity profile, we first split the planned route into segments. We cluster the historical velocity profiles within each segment using a Dynamic Time Warping algorithm, obtaining classes of velocity profiles and their probabilities. We construct a transition graph between velocity profile classes from adjacent segments and calculate the most probable path through the next segments ahead. This path represents the most likely future velocity profile under the assumption that the driver behaves like previous drivers on the same segment. Given the constraints defined by this profile, we calculate the fuel-reduced velocity profile with help of a shortest path algorithm in a vehicle-specific fuel-consumption graph. First results in an urban environment indicate possible fuel savings of about 8.3% compared to the most probable profile.
